as posted by the channelWhile civil servants and those becoming British citizens are required to swear an 'Oath of Allegiance', it's a pale shadow of the US Pledge of Allegience recited daily by school pupils throughout the US. In Britain we had similar rituals when I was a young man. All public events, even cinema screenings, ended with the singing of the national anthem, for which everybody stood. What happened to it?
